17th-century travels and diplomatic encounters in Asia and Africa



TACHARD, Guy, and Gotfried van BROEKHUIZEN (translator).
Reis na Siam, gedaan door den ridder de Chaumont, gezant van zyn allerchristelykste Majesteit aan den Koning van Siam.
Amsterdam, Aart Dirksz Oossaan, 1687.
With:
(2) CHAUMONT, Alexandre de and Gotfried van BROEKHUIZEN (translator). Verhaal van het gezantschap des ridders de Chaumont aan het hof des Konings van Siam ...
Amsterdam, Aart Dirksz. Oossaan, 1687.
(3) HERBERT, Thomas, and Lambert van den BOSCH (translator). Zee- en lant-reyse, na verscheyde deelen van Asia en Africa ...
Amsterdam, Arent Gerritsz van den Heuvel, 1665. 3 works in 1 volume. 4to. Ad 1: with an etched frontispiece, a small woodcut device on the title page, 22 etched plates (including 2 with a small detail hand-coloured in red on p. 184 and p. 206), 5 etched folding plates, a small woodcut device on the title page, and several woodcut initials and woodcut tailpieces throughout. All etchings were made by Jan Luyken. Ad 2: with a small woodcut device on the title page, a woodcut decorated initial, and a woodcut tailpiece. Ad 3: with an engraved frontispiece, 12 engraved plates, a small woodcut device on the title page, and several large woodcut initials. 18th-century half vellum and mottled paper boards, sewn on 4 supports laced through the joints. [1], [1 blank], [1], [1 blank], [12], 294, [14]; 83, [5]; [1], [1 blank], [1], [1 blank], [4], 183, [1 blank] pp. Full description
